判断服务器会不会被CC攻击可使用以下方法:
使用网络分析工具:使用网络分析工具,如Wireshark,来检查网络数据包,可以发现会不会有大量的假冒要求。
总之,判断服务器会不会遭受CC攻击需要综合多种方法来判断,根据实际情况来选择适合的判断方法,那遇到cc攻击有甚么办法能处理?
解决CC攻击的方法有很多种,
通过更改服务器配置来优化性能。
以上方法不一定能解决所有的CC攻击,固然也能够根据你使用的编程语言和开发平台来编写CC防御策略代码,下面是一些简单举例:
1.使用防火墙限制连接数量和频率:
iptables -I INPUT -p tcp --dport 80-i eth0 -m state --stateNEW -m recent --set
iptables -I INPUT -p tcp --dport 80-i eth0 -m state --stateNEW -m recent --update --seconds60 --hitcount 20 -j DROP
2.使用IP黑名单和白名单:
iptables -A INPUT -s1.1.1.1-j DROP #黑名单
iptables -A INPUT -s2.2.2.2-j ACCEPT #白名单
3.使用智能负载均衡:
# HAProxy
frontend http-in
bind*:80
acl is_attack src_get_gpc0(http-in)gt0
http-request denyifis_attack
4.使用CDN分散流量。
# Nginx
limit_req_zone$binary_remote_addrzone=one:10m rate=10r/s;
server {
location / {
limit_req zone=one burst=20;
}
}
这些代码只是示例,具体实现可能需要根据你的服务器环境和网络环境来调剂。另外还可使用第三方防御工具来防御CC攻击。